Factor out the greatest common factor. $$x^{2}(2 x+5)+17(2 x+5)$$

The result after factoring out the greatest common factor from the equation is \((2x + 5)(x^2 + 17)\).

Find the common factor

Any common factor in the equation would appear in all terms of the equation. Here, we can spot \((2x + 5)\) in both terms.

Factor out common factor

Next, factor out \((2x + 5)\). The operation involves dividing each term by the common factor, and expressing the remaining terms within a bracket. Doing so gives us: \((2x + 5)(x^2 + 17)\).
